# 1 Do I need to increase revenue?
Niching down is a great way to earn more. That’s because people pay more for specialized help.
Think of how your average car mechanic is about $24/hr, but you make that car a Porche, and you’re looking at 10x the price.
Of course, niching takes effort (research, rebranding, PR) so it’s not something you do on a whim...but...if you’re looking to make more without upping your production efforts, it’s something you should consider.
